Miley Cyrus Lets Her Freak Flag Fly and Debuts New Song ‘Tiger Dreams’ at Adult Swim Party

at 10:28 am | By

Performances like these are the reasons why we absolutely love Miley Cyrus.

Cyrus headlined Adult Swim’s annual Upfront party last night (May 13, 2015) at Terminal 5 in New York City, and needless to say it was the party to be at.

Cyrus lit up a joint and danced around wearing eclectic butterfly wings, pink pasties and translucent white tights during her performance. She debuted her new song with The Flaming Lips, “Tiger Dreams,” sang Khia‘s banger “My Neck, My Back,” Paul Simon‘s 1975 hit “50 Ways to Leave Your Lover,” Johnny Cash, and Led Zeppelin.

“When I think of Adult Swim, I think of country music and drugs,” Cyrus said, Variety noted, and that certainly seemed to be the theme of the night.

Miley perform’s Khia’s “My Neck, My Back”:

And she also debuted a song from her upcoming album, “Tiger Dreams”:

A photo posted by Miley Cyrus (@mileycyrus) on

A photo posted by Miley Cyrus (@mileycyrus) on

According to Variety, the 22-year-old pop phenomenon asked the audience, “Are you guys drunk yet? Are you guys high yet? No?! You’re gonna be at a show where I’m dressed as a f–king butterfly and not be high? I’m down to share,” before proceeding to generously pass her blunt to the crowd.

“You better pass that back,” she added.

Adult swim oh yeah

A photo posted by Miley Cyrus (@mileycyrus) on

Billboard reports that the blunt probably wasn’t real, however, writing: “By all accounts, it didn’t smell like the real thing.”

Cyrus also took the time to mention her foundation, The Happy Hippy, which is a nonprofit dedicated to rallying “young people to fight injustice facing homeless youth, LGBT youth and other vulnerable populations”.

Also noteworthy: Cyrus shaved her armpits, which she had dyed pink a couple weeks ago.

She’s just being Miley.

Check out the gallery above to see Miley Cyrus’ performance outfit, and streetwear following the party!